chamaecrista

/kæmiːˈkrɪstə/

Definitions

1. noun

A genus of flowering plants in the pea family (Fabaceae), native to tropical Africa, Asia, and Australia.

“The botanist identified the chamaecrista species as a potential new plant for the local ecosystem.”

Synonyms

  • Fabaceae
  • pea family

Antonyms

  • gymnosperms
  • non-flowering plants